Installation
Step 1: Installing the Electrostatic Stickers
1.1 Prepare Your Windshield
Thoroughly cleanse your windshield with either water or alcohol. Follow this by wiping it dry using a clean, dry cloth to ensure a spotless surface.
1.2 Position the Sticker
Next, carefully peel off the protective film from the electrostatic sticker.
Attach the sticker to the windshield, ideally behind the rear-view mirror. This position is recommended to avoid obstructing your view while you’re on the road.Step 2: Install the Dash Camera
Adhesive Mount: Place the 3M tape on the mount and properly orient the mount square to the roof and hood line of the vehicle. Secure the Mount and Camera Now, remove the 3M tape from the mount. Once done, you can proceed to fix both the mount and camera onto the previously positioned electrostatic stickers. Firmly press the mount onto the windshield.
Wait at least 20 minutes before mounting the camera.
Suction Cup Mount: Remove the protective plastic from the suction cup, clean the mounting area of the windshield with rubbing alcohol, and wipe dry with a lint free cloth. Now, clean the back of the suction cup with rubbing alcohol and wipe dry with a lint free cloth. Next, apply moisture to the suction cup to create a better seal and mount the suction cup to the windshield as shown below and wait approximately 30 minutes for it to dry.
Once dry, attach the device by fitting the tab on the top of the mount into the slot on the top of the device. Step 3: Insert the memory card
The Rexing R4 accepts Class 10/UHS-3 or higher Micro SD memory cards up to 256GB. You will need to insert a memory card before begin recording.
Before inserting or removing a memory card, first ensure you’ve powered down the device. Gently push the memory card in until you hear a click, and allow the spring release to push the card out.Step 4: Power on the Camera and Format the Memory Card
Power the camera by connecting the charger to the car cigarette lighter and camera. Before you start using a new memory card, you MUST format the card within the camera using the format function. Always backup important data stored on the memory card before formatting.

Basic Operation
Device Power
The device will be automatically powered on when plugged into a 12V accessory socket or cigarette lighter when receives a charge (i.e. the vehicle is started).
To turn the device on manually, press and hold the Power button until the welcome screen appears.
The camera will automatically start recording when it’s powered on.Menu Settings
Power on the camera. If the camera is recording, press the OK button to stop recording.
Hold the MENU button and toggle to the desired mode.
Press the MENU button once to enter the Video Settings.
Press the MENU button twice to enter the Setup Settings.
Video Recording
The camera will automatically start recording when the device receives a charge. The LED lights and red dot will blink red device when recording. Press the OK button to stop recording.Video Playback
Playback of videos can be done on the device or a computer. To playback a video on the device, hold MENU button and toggle to the Playback mode.
Use the UP and DOWN navigation buttons to toggle to the desired video.
Press the OK button to play.During playback, use the OK (pause), UP (rewind) and DOWN (fast forward) buttons to control the video playback.
To playback a video using an SD card adapter, remove the memory card and insert it into an SD card adapter. Place the adapter in the computer.
Then place the adapter into the computer.On the computer, navigate to device drive. Then select the video to playback.Wi-Fi Connect

Internal GPS
The built in GPS logger will record the speed and location of your vehicle as you drive.
You can then access these information while playing back your recordings using the GPS Video player. For windows and Mac, available at https://www.rexingusa.com/support/rexing-apps/
The dash cam will automatically search for the GPS signal once it’s connected to the power source. Press the MENU button once and go to Video Settings. Toggle the GPS setting, and select your favorite speed unit.
After a GPS signal is found, the screen icon will turn from not connected to active – as per the below icons.

Parking Monitor (Parking Surveillance Mode)
Parking monitor provides surveillance on your parked vehicle. When the engine is off, the hardwire kit is used to provide continuous power and protect your car battery from being discharged.

Option 1: Vibration Detection
To enable the Parking Monitor, you’ll need to connect it with a Rexing Type-C Smart Hardwire Kit (Included).This feature will allow the dash cam to switch to parking mode automatically if the vehicle’s engine turns off and switch back to the normal recording after the vehicle’s engine turns on.
Gravity Sensing Record:
The Gravity Sensing detects significant or sudden movement (such as an impact or collision), it will trigger an event recording. We suggest setting the “Gravity Sensing” to High sensitivity for Parking Mode Recording.
Note:
If you do not use the parking mode function, please change the Gravity Sensing sensitivity to low. Otherwise, the video will easily be locked and the video cannot be deleted by the loop recording function. This will cause the memory card to be full of locked videos and cause the recorder to fail to work normally.
Please DO NOT ENABLE the Parking Monitor function in the settings of the dash cam WITHOUT connecting a smart hardwire kit. They may cause a malfunction.
Option 2: Motion Detection
To use this feature, you need to connect it with a Rexing Type-C Intelligent Hardwire Kit (sold separately). Make sure that the Parking Mode is turned off on your dash cam.
Make sure that the Parking Mode is turned off on your dash cam, otherwise it may cause a malfunction.
Once the sensor has detected MOTIONS. The intelligent hardwire kit will power up the dash cam automatically and start recording until the MOTION is cleared.
